Dinosaur!

In frontierland behind Phantom Manor and Boot Hill as some salt pits / geysers. The geysers haven’t performed for years,  it’s more mineral deposits than fountain. Anyway.

Hidden amongst these pools and forms are some bones of a large reptilian creature. I can only assume that it is dinosaur based.

One theory is that it represents the type of finds that are found in the far west.

I however like to think of it as a nod to California’s Big Thunder Mountain ride, which features a Dino skeleton on the ride.
